(1) The United States is dealing with many invasive species, which are non-native plants, animals, and insects that are harmful to the area they invade. (2) For example, the fast-growing kudzu vine is known as the "vine that ate the South" because it covers trees and other vegetation, blocking their access to sunlight and killing them. (3) Formosan termites from East Asia are now responsible for millions of dollars in damage to homes and properties in Louisiana and other parts of the southeastern United States. (4) African honey bees, which spread from South America and Central America into America's Southwest, have been known to chase down and kill people and animals. (5) In the Great Lakes, Asian carp, imported in the 1970s to clean up algae, are now pushing out other kinds of fish and disrupting the lakes' ecosystem. (6) In Florida's Everglades, huge pythons descended from abandoned pets are threatening everything from crocodiles to livestock to children.

Formosan Termites

Invasive and highly destructive species of termites known for their aggressive wood-eating habits, posing major threats to buildings.

Asian Carp

Invasive fish species native to Asia, known for rapidly populating and disrupting ecosystems in US rivers and lakes.

Kudzu Vine

A fast-growing climbing plant, introduced from Asia to North America, often considered invasive due to its smothering growth.
